Output 95bd504e41c1ecb681d548ae3138554462d087c157677807c229ecdee197bcbc:2

value
121870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11ba47183e680e8d7fc8c3079af06b5725fbc27 OP_EQUAL
address
3NDH5L7BadEaa842ApM75XbY9DPguqy6ra
transaction
95bd504e41c1ecb681d548ae3138554462d087c157677807c229ecdee197bcbc
spent
true